About this property

Set along the chocolate box perfection of Victoria Quay with the water on your doorstep, and incredible views over the lifeboat and beaches beyond.

Beautifully styled and simply perfect for families to enjoy kid-friendly must-do’s such as crabbing and quay jumping. Groups of friends will love it here too being so close to all the action in Salcombe.

Situated along iconic Victoria Quay in Salcombe, this Grade II listed fisherman’s cottage is set in the most wonderful waterside position with a sea wall (and epic crabbing location) on your doorstep. It enjoys incredible views over the estuary, past the Salcombe Lifeboat towards the beaches of East Portlemouth and the South Pool creek.

3 Victoria Quay is situated only a couple of minutes level walk from the high street of Salcombe with its independent food shops, restaurants and clothes shops. Pick up passengers by boat from the quayside and head off to the beach for the day, or launch your paddle board for a sunrise meander on the water.

Entering the property through a wrought iron gate, there is a sheltered and sunny garden with outside dining table and gas BBQ to sizzle those sausages. Additional seating make the perfect spot to relax with the papers or watch the world go by from this coastal gem.

The whole cottage has been beautifully refurbished, and the ground floor includes a well-equipped open plan kitchen, dining table and living area with electric wood burner and Samsung Frame Smart TV. The combined space is set-up perfectly for entertaining in the evenings, and there are sea views through the sash windows.

Also on the ground floor is a bedroom (kingsize bed and a single) with glorious vaulted ceiling, and a SmartTV surrounded by beanbags to act as great place for kids to hang out whilst the adults enjoy a tipple next door. A gorgeous family bathroom includes a bath and a wide-brimmed shower over the bath. Towards the rear of the cottage is a small utility area with access out the back of the cottage to the steps up to Buckley Street.

Upstairs there are two magical bedrooms and a large walk in shower room. The master bedroom (kingsize) has staggering views out of the sash window over the estuary. Enjoy sitting in bed with a cup of tea watching the world go by in the morning, or read a book from the window seat with the sea air drifting over you. The second bedroom (twin) also enjoys these spectacular views and will be so enjoyed by adults and children alike.

No smoking inside the cottage.

2 x well-behaved dogs allowed at £45 per dog per booking. Must not go upstairs or on sofa’s.

1 x complimentary long stay car parking permit provided.

Please note that in the school holidays, lots of children will be crabbing and jumping into the water at high tide from the quayside. This will take place on your doorstep, so please be pre-warned of the noise.

Allergies: dogs have been inside this home.
